A Characteristic That Doubles Mental Deterioration Threat

.Mental deterioration threat increased in people with high on this primary personality trait. Alzheimer's disease threat doubled in individuals with high on this major personality type. Being neurotic may double the risk of building mental deterioration eventually in life, research discloses. The significant personality trait of neuroticism entails an inclination in the direction of stress as well as irritability. Individuals that are actually unstable are most likely to experience damaging emotional states like anxiety, anxiousness, regret as well as rivalry. Nonetheless, the link in between neuroticism as well as dementia simply occured in folks experiencing long-lived stress and anxiety. In other words, aberrant individuals are actually particularly conscious severe worry. Neurotic folks not subjected to too much stress and anxiety were at no better danger of dementia. Dr Lena Johannsson, the research's initial writer, stated:" Our team can observe that the girls that developed Alzheimer illness had actually more often been actually determined in the personality test 40 years earlier as possessing unstable tendencies. Our experts discovered a very clear statistical correlation for the girls that contended the exact same opportunity been subject to a long period of anxiety." The research observed 800 ladies along with an average of 46 for practically 4 decades. They were actually asked if they had experienced prolonged time frames of stress and anxiety. This suggested a month or even more of ongoing stress and anxiety associated with loved ones, job or even health that created emotions of stress, concern as well as irritability.Thirty-eight years later, one-in-five had cultivated mental deterioration. The danger was substantially higher, though, in those that were actually unstable. A much more prone team were actually those that were each aberrant and introverted-- ladies with this combination were at the best threat. Dr Johannsson pointed out:" We know that many elements determine the risk of creating alzheimer's disease. Our character may find out actions, lifestyle and also exactly how we respond to stress and anxiety, and thus influence the danger of building Alzheimer illness." Nonetheless, neuroticism could be changed through therapy and its results could be reduced. Dr Johannsson said:" Some researches have shown that extended periods of stress may raise the threat of Alzheimer disease, and our major hypothesis is actually that it is the stress itself that is dangerous. An individual along with neurotic tendencies is extra conscious worry than other individuals."
